-
规范化
1.代码规范2.代码风格检测
3.统一项目框架
-
组件化
首先需要确定哪些需要做成公共组件,那些是要做成独立组件,以及组件间如何进行通信。在页面中调用这些组件后,会自动加载组件的模板以及组件的静态资源,而当组件不再需要时,只要移除掉组件引用,那么相应的模板和静态资源也会不再加载。组件化的好处主要有这么几点
管理方便,我们可以把一个独立功能相关的文件在工程目录中放在一起,这样代码管理起来会非常便利;
组件复用,通过抽取公共组件,可以实现组件复用,从而减少工作量,创造价值;
分而治之,这是组件化最重要的一点,将页面组件化,就是对页面功能的拆分,将一个大的工程拆成小的零件,我们只需要关注每一个零件的功能,极大地降低了页面的开发与维护的难度。
自动化编译
css预处理器:sass,less,stylus构建工具: gulp静态分析工具: webpack参考资料